How to raise an adult: https://www.julielythcotthaims.com/how-to-raise-an-adult In today's fast-paced world, many parents feel the pressure to keep their children constantly entertained and engaged. But is this non-stop stimulation truly beneficial?
In this video, we dive deep into the often overlooked value of boredom for children's development.
🌱 Discover:
Why boredom isn't the enemy, but a catalyst for creativity. 🎨 The misconceptions surrounding children's need for constant entertainment. How overstimulation can hinder a child's ability to think independently. Practical tips for parents: swapping digital screens for tools that ignite imagination. 📝🖍Join us as we explore the transformative power of letting children experience boredom and how it can pave the way for a more creative and independent future. Remember, it's not about leaving them with nothing, but equipping them with the right tools to let their imaginations soar! 🚀
